Satisfy Your Midnight Cravings With Healthy Snacking

We’ve all been there – it’s late at night, and the craving for a snack hits hard. Whether you’re catching up on your favourite TV show or studying late, it’s tempting to reach for those chips or a chocolate bar. But making unhealthy snack choices too often can lead to weight gain and make you resistant to insulin over time. Research suggests that people who regularly indulge in late-night snacking might burn calories more slowly and show signs of increased fat storage, which isn’t the best news for your waistline.

The Late-Night Snacking Dilemma

A study published in The American Journal of Clinical Nutrition found that nighttime snackers tend to consume about 12% more calories than those who stick to daytime eating. Research published in the International Journal of Obesity suggests that late-night snackers are more likely to engage in binge-eating behaviours, than who didn’t eat after dinner. So, it’s clear that late-night munching can have a negative impact on your calorie intake.

Will Late-Night Snacking Pile on the Pounds?

Eating sugary foods late at night can cause your blood sugar levels to spike just before bedtime. Your body tends to store excess sugar as fat, and when you eat late, this process can go into overdrive, primarily because your body uses less energy when you’re at rest compared to when you’re active. Healthier Alternatives to Fast Food and Sugary Foods

Late-night cravings can be challenging to resist, but indulging in unhealthy snacks too often can lead to various issues. Instead of reaching for those chips or candy bars, consider these tasty and satisfying alternatives that not only curb your cravings but also promote overall well-being.

1. A handful of Almonds

Indulge in a handful of almonds for a snack that combines many nutrients. Almonds are rich in protein and good-quality fats and can keep you satiated for long. Almonds also help regulate blood sugar levels. For someone looking to reduce weight, roast almonds and lightly salt and add pepper and olive oil, and you have a savoury snack option perfect for a movie night at home.

2. Greek Cucumber Salad

Whip up a hydrating and refreshing salad by combining cucumbers, tomatoes, black olives, red onions, and feta cheese. A drizzle of olive oil, lemon juice, and some fresh herbs like parsley or dill can give it that extra zing.

3. Apples with Almond Butter

Pairing apple slices with almond butter offers a perfect blend of sweet and salty, along with a protein and fibre combo that keeps you full. Add a dash of cinnamon, bake it for a dessert-like twist.

4. Cucumber Slices with Hummus

Experience the refreshing blend of cucumber’s hydrating and alkaline properties with the creamy richness of hummus. Cucumbers, dipped in a hummus mixture made from chickpeas, tahini, olive oil, and garlic, offers a satisfying snack rich in plant-based protein, fibre, and minerals.

5. A Piece of Fruit

Grab a piece of fruit like a banana, apple, pear, grape, kiwi, or orange. Fruits provide fibre, antioxidants, vitamins and minerals. For extra satiety, pair them with almonds or yoghurt, adding a dose of protein and healthy fats.

6. Chia Pudding with Almond Milk

Harness the nutritional power of chia seeds by making a chia pudding with almond milk, vanilla essence, and your favourite fruits. These tiny seeds are loaded with fibre, omega-3 fatty acids, and plant-based protein, making for a wholesome and satisfying snack. Almond milk adds creaminess and more nutty goodness.

Healthy Eating: A Commitment

In an ideal world, sticking to regular meal times and going to bed by 10 pm would be a breeze. When we eat at consistent times, it helps keep those pesky midnight cravings in check. Plus, when our meals include a mix of protein, fibre, and healthy fats, we tend to stay full longer, making late-night snacking less tempting. Staying hydrated is a big deal, too – sometimes, our bodies confuse thirst for hunger. And let’s not forget about mindful eating; it’s all about tuning in to our body’s hunger cues and recognising emotional triggers that can lead to late-night snacking.

Hacks to Reduce Midnight Cravings

Now, let’s talk about some practical tips to conquer those late-night snack attacks. Instead of reaching for junk food, try healthier options like veggies, fruits, or a small serving of protein if you’re truly hungry. Limiting screen time before bedtime and establishing a calming bedtime routine can also help you dodge those midnight cravings. And here’s a pro tip: if those tempting snacks are out of arm’s reach, you’re more likely to make better choices when late-night hunger strikes.

Conclusion

Healthy options like almonds, chia seed pudding and vegetable sticks is a smart way to beat untimely hunger pangs, rather than reaching for fried snacks, sugary treats or greasy takeaways. However, if it is a regular occurrence and struggles persist, seeking guidance from healthcare professionals or qualified dietitians can provide personalised solutions.
